A-League Team of the Week - January 30

Brisbane Roar's new cult hero James Meyer made his first entry into the tribalfootball.comA-League Team of the Week for January 30.

The 24-year old former Eastern Suburbs (Brisbane Premier League) player was given a chance by Roar coach Ange Postecoglou in the January 12 clash with Central Coast Mariners and he did not let him down, netting a vital goal in the 3-3 draw at Bluetongue Stadium, just three minutes after coming on in his debut.

More recently, Meyer has improved his A-League goalscoring tally, hitting the target twice in 19 minutes in the 2-0 win over Wellington Phoenix on Australia Day before gaining his first start when Massimo Murdocca was a late withdrawal prior to Saturday evening's Skilled Park clash with Melbourne Heart.

With the Roar leading 1-0, Meyer struck in the 62nd minute to eventually lead the side to a 2-1 win, giving them the Australian national league record for most matches (23) unbeaten.

To add to his impressive start to his A-League career, Meyer was selected in the January 30 Team of the Week, joining teammate Michael Thoeklitos who made some crucial saves to keep a clean sheet in the Phoenix win before getting the job done over the Heart.

Melbourne Victory striker Danny Allsopp was selected for the first time since his return to the club after scoring a fine goal in Wednesday's 3-0 win over North Queensland Fury and then backing that up with two superb efforts in yesterday's 2-0 triumph over Gold Coast United at AAMI Park.
